An hilarious attempt was made to knock over the 60ft spy pole in the cabbage patch park off Kevin St. tonight. The pole with its two spy cameras and satellite communication disc was erected about two weeks ago to the outrage of local residents (it's there to deal with anti-social behaviour apparently, and to what cost?). Tonight though it gave great cause for entertainment as some innovative clown, sped a bright red lorry without driver or passengers and a tree hanging out of the back of it, straight into the offensive pole. Smash it went, then smash again and lo, smash it went again. The pole stood its ground, not a move did it make although I'd say there was a jelly wobble in the city council office monitors. The Gardai bee bawed to the scene in an unmarked red toyota and parked alongside. Soon enough, an enormous canary yellow tow truck arrived and I must say, it all looked very fetching. The red lorry has been removed now, watch this space for photos (have to have them developed tomorrow). |
